what are the ratings on this ball? cant find info on it even on bowlingballreviews.com. it is a maroon color has ceramicore and fish on the ball is polished. when was this ball made? whats the reviews? thanks!

Go to the Columbia website and look at the retired balls. I want to say mid 90's vintage ball. BASF coverstock, still easy to work with and a lot of them around. When new they were very good. There are several in the series.
